DEATH OF THE "SAUSAGE. KING."

Quaint Business Methods.

Mr William Harris, the "Sausage King," whose name for a generation has been familiar in the, cars of multitudes of his fellow-country mèn, died, recently of bronchitis, at the age of sixty-nine.

He was a man of original and forceful character, coupled with eccentricities of appearance and behaviour.

Morning, noon, and night, in the street and in his shop, he was rarely seen in anything else that the unconventional evening dress of swallowtail cont, white

diamond stud in it, and an opera list.. As the day advanced his costume began to bear un istable marks of his business.

He was born in South London, and began work at the xe of pine with w Woolwich butcher. It was not long before

he

started in business for himself. The business grow he saw to that until to day, the output of Harris' amounts to thousands of toon a year

Bo was a great believor is original methods of attracting attention. Most people will remember the tinybrown and white ponies which used to trot between the shafts of his flaming red sausage carts. He bred thee himself in his stables in Alders, ate street, City.
